MENU
38,956

スレッドNo.27

annsFMimage Ver07.29 を公開しました

要望があった項目には対応しました。
以下の1点は時間がかかりそうなので、順次対応していきます。
「画像上でのドラッグ動作のデフォルトを矩形選択とし...」

「パラメータ設定」画面の「Boot」タブに、「確認ダイアログを表示する」の項目を追加しました。

引用して返信編集・削除(未編集)

「BonsFMmini」は、ファイルとフォルダに対応しています。
「annsFM」は、フォルダのみとなっています。

「Mery」のマクロに以下を追加します。
#title = "パスをクリップにコピー"
Document.CopyPath();

「Mery」のマクロに以下を追加します。
#title = "ファイル名をクリップにコピー"
Document..CopyFullName();

1:マクロを実行させます
2:マウスクリックで「annsFM」を前面にします
3:「annsFM」の「カレントフォルダの変更」で「Ctrl+V」で貼り付けます

引用して返信編集・削除(未編集)

対応ありがとうございます
> annsFMarchive
> ▼ Ver10.38 2022-04-10
> 01:「解凍画面」に、「解凍後に自動終了」を追加しました。
> annsFMimage
> ▼ Ver07.30 2022-04-10
> 01:「外部プログラム設定」画面で、「引数」の指定のコンボボックスの幅を修正しました。
動作確認しました

> 外部ツールにannsFMとBonsFMを引数"$(Dir)"で登録
の件
いろいろ方法ありがとうございます
試してみます


> 「問題のあるファイル」と「使用しているDLL」と「投稿した画像」をメールで送って下さい。
昨晩メールしました


お知らせ
tar32.dll/tar64.dll 2.42 rev.7(私家版)
が出てました(tar32.dllはxp未対応の様ですannsFMpropatyで確認)


> その他にも要望に未対応の項目があれば教えて下さい。
annsFMarchiveのテキスト形式表示で一部表示されない件
7-zip32.dll/7-zip64.dll/7z.dll文字化け対策版
の作者さんからの返信を大石さんにメール返信しましたが
反応が無いため対応出来ないと判断してました
以下
以前大石さんの返信を送った返信です
---
> kiyohiroさん
> 大石です。
> annsFMarchive の 7Z の不具合は確認しました。
> 今回の不具合は、今回の変更履歴の箇所に該当します。
> ・SevenZipFindFirst()で設定したワイルドカードがSevenZipFindNext()で反映されない不具合を修正。
> (Special Thanks!:HotKeyIt様)
> ■annsFMarchiveで使用している内容
> iRet1 := SevenZipFindFirst(HARC1, PAnsiChar(AnsiString('*.*')), IndivisualInfo);
> iRet1 := SevenZipFindNext (HARC1, IndivisualInfo);
> 検索対象を *.* で指定していますが、結果が正しく帰ってきません。
> 結果を見ると、名前に「.」ピリオドが無い物が、検索対象から漏れています。
> 試しに * を指定しましたが、結果は同じでした。
> annsfMarchive 側では対応できそうにありませんので、作者に対応してもらう必要があります。
> もしくは、検索対象で全てを指定する方法を教えてもらう必要があります。
> ■今回の19.03
> 7z1900003_ungarbled\Readme.txt
> 7z1900003_ungarbled\x64.com\
> 7z1900003_ungarbled\7-zip32-full\Readme.txt
> 7z1900003_ungarbled\x64.com\Readme.txt
> 7z1900003_ungarbled\Data\profile\downthemall.net\
> 7z1900003_ungarbled\Data\profile\downthemall.net\Readme.txt
> ■以前
> 7z1900003_ungarbled\
> 7z1900003_ungarbled\Readme
> 7z1900003_ungarbled\Readme.txt
> 7z1900003_ungarbled\7-zip32-full\
> 7z1900003_ungarbled\Data\
> 7z1900003_ungarbled\x64.com\
> 7z1900003_ungarbled\7-zip32-full\Readme.txt
> 7z1900003_ungarbled\x64.com\Readme.txt
> 7z1900003_ungarbled\Data\profile\
> 7z1900003_ungarbled\Data\profile\downthemall.net\
> 7z1900003_ungarbled\Data\profile\downthemall.net\Readme.txt
---


返信は以下です
---
annsFMarchiveで一部ファイルが表示出来なくなった件
これは、
Ver10.13 2021-02-03のバイナリだと拡張子なしのファイルが表示されないこ

を確認しました。
そこで、Main.pasのワイルドカード指定が'*.*'となっている箇所(3つありま
す)
を'*'に修正してコンパイル&ビルドしたところ、
拡張子なしのファイルも表示できました。
のとおり、annsFMarchive側の修正が必要かと思います。
ただ、以前いただいたメールの中で作者様の大石氏も「*」を指定してみたも

の結果変わらずとのことでしたので、
当方の勘違いかもしれません。
---

よろしくお願いします

引用して返信編集・削除(未編集)

方法3

別のアプリケーションを「BonsFMcurrent.exe」を作成します。
「Mery」の外部ツールに「BonsFMcurrent.exe」で引数"$(Dir)"で登録します。
「Mery」の外部ツールに「BonsFMcurrent.exe」で引数"$(Path)"で登録します。

「BonsFMcurrent.exe」のコマンドラインの引数で動作と対象を指定します。

「BonsFMcurrent.exe 0 BonsFM」が起動されたら
1:指定された引数をクリップボードにコピー(アプリが実行)
2:「BonsFM」のウィンドウを探して前面に移動(アプリが実行)
3:「BonsFM」の「カレントフォルダの変更」で「Ctrl+V」で貼り付け

「BonsFMcurrent.exe 1 BonsFM」が起動されたら
1:指定された引数をクリップボードにコピー(アプリが実行)
2:「BonsFM」のウィンドウを探して前面に移動(アプリが実行)
3:「BonsFM」に「カレント変更」のメッセージを送る(アプリが実行)
"$(Dir)" ならディレクトリを変更
"$(Path)" ならディレクトリを変更して該当ファイルに移動

「カレントの変更」は、「BonsFMmini」にメッセージを受け取る仕組みを追加します。
この仕組みは実績があるので簡単にできます。

よろしくお願いします。

引用して返信編集・削除(未編集)

>Mery
>外部ツールにannsFMとBonsFMを引数"$(Dir)"で登録したのですが
>新しいBonsFMが起動します

状況を確認しました。

方法1

「Mery」のマクロに以下を追加します。
#title = "パスをクリップにコピー"
Document.CopyPath();

1:マクロを実行させます
2:マウスクリックで「annsFM」を前面にします
3:「annsFM」の「カレントフォルダの変更」で「Ctrl+V」で貼り付けます
「BonsFMmini」も同様です。

方法2

別のアプリケーションを「BonsFMcurrent.exe」を作成します。
「Mery」の外部ツールに「BonsFMcurrent.exe」で引数"$(Dir)"で登録します。

「BonsFMcurrent.exe」のコマンドラインの引数で動作と対象を指定します。

「BonsFMcurrent.exe 0 annsFM」が起動されたら
1:指定された引数をクリップボードにコピー(アプリが実行)
2:「annsFM」のウィンドウを探して前面に移動(アプリが実行)
3:「annsFM」の「カレントフォルダの変更」で「Ctrl+V」で貼り付け

引用して返信編集・削除(未編集)

>annsFMimage
>外部プログラムの設定
>annsFMtextなどにある引数の↓のボタンが無い

不具合確認しましたので修正しました。


> annsFMarchive
> ポップアップ解凍表示に解凍後annsFMarchiveを即終了
> (解凍が完了しましたの表示など無くannsFMarchive終了 チェック選択)

忘れていましたので修正しました。
その他にも要望に未対応の項目があれば教えて下さい。

よろしくお願いします。

引用して返信編集・削除(未編集)

どうもお世話になってます

annsFMimage
外部プログラムの設定
annsFMtextなどにある引数の↓のボタンが無い

annsFMarchive
今回追加の「確認ダイアログを表示する」
少し違いますが(annsFMarchiveも終了)
以前要望の以下にもお願いします
> annsFMarchive
> ポップアップ解凍表示に解凍後annsFMarchiveを即終了
> (解凍が完了しましたの表示など無くannsFMarchive終了 チェック選択)

他のツールの設定ですいませんが
Mery
外部ツールにannsFMとBonsFMを引数"$(Dir)"で登録したのですが
新しいBonsFMが起動します
起動中のBonsFMに送ることは出来ますか?

よろしくお願いします

引用して返信編集・削除(未編集)

このスレッドに返信

このスレッドへの返信は締め切られています。

ロケットBBS

Page Top